Volvo EWR150E battery-powered wheeled excavator: compact, powerful, emission-free

Volvo Construction Equipment presents the new EWR150E, the world's first battery-powered wheeled excavator from an OEM manufacturer. The machine combines a compact design with high energy efficiency - with full performance over a complete working shift. The new digging equipment, the well thought-out weight distribution and the small swing radius demonstrate this: The EWR150E is a consistently developed building block for emission-reduced work in urban areas.

First all-electric wheeled excavator solution from Volvo

With the EWR150E, Volvo is launching its first fully battery-electric wheeled excavator - and setting a benchmark in the industry. The machine adopts all the specifications and dimensions of the conventional diesel version, including the particularly short rear swing radius. Thanks to the new digging equipment, the front swing radius has also been significantly reduced. The reach of the machine has been increased by up to 40 centimetres thanks to a new boom geometry - depending on the configuration. At the same time, the lifting capacity has been improved by up to 29 percent compared to the previous model.

Eight hours of EWR150E operation on one charge: Focus on energy efficiency

The main development goal was to ensure at least eight hours of pure operation with one battery charge - which, according to the manufacturer, was even exceeded. Instead of focusing exclusively on maximum capacity, the focus was placed on energy efficiency. The EWR150E is charged overnight, which not only ensures low infrastructure requirements, but also has a positive effect on the service life of the batteries. A conventional 32 amp socket with 400 volts is sufficient for charging. Volvo has not yet provided any information on the exact battery capacity.

Flexibility in everyday construction site life - with a view to infrastructure

The EWR150E is particularly suitable for use in urban areas and on construction sites with an existing charging infrastructure. Thanks to its mobility, it can be used flexibly, for example to move quickly between job sites. In remote areas or during the construction of major projects such as freeways, where the power supply poses a challenge, diesel-powered machines will continue to have their place in the future. Nevertheless, the trend is clear: wherever infrastructure is available, the electric drive will play an increasingly important role.

Sophisticated concept: weight distribution and use of installation space

The batteries in the EWR150E are mainly integrated in the rear area, which means that the machine has a slightly higher tare weight - an estimated 300 to 500 kilograms more than the diesel model. However, this additional weight is distributed in such a way that it is hardly noticeable during operation and at the same time has a positive effect on stability as a counterweight. Thanks to the compact design, the machine's maneuverability is fully maintained, which is particularly advantageous on inner-city construction sites.

New digging equipment for greater efficiency in use

One of the most striking new features is the revised digging equipment. Depending on the arm configuration, it allows an increased reach of up to 40 centimetres. At the same time, the boom can be retracted further, resulting in a significantly reduced front swing radius - now less than two meters. This improvement makes working in confined spaces considerably easier. In future, the new equipment will also be used in the diesel versions in order to minimize development costs and exploit synergies.

Conclusion VOLVO EWR150E wheeled excavator

The EWR150E from Volvo is a consistently developed, fully electric wheeled excavator that meets the requirements of modern construction sites with emission-free operation, high flexibility and well thought-out design. Its performance values and the new digging equipment show that electric drive is already a viable alternative in the construction sector today - provided the charging infrastructure is available.
